Blue Whale Capital LLP trimmed its position in shares of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. (NYSE:TSM - Free Report) by 26.8% during the 1st qu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m owned 469,033 shares of the semiconductor company's stock after selling 171,928 shares during the period.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ing makes up approximately 6.3% of Blue Whale Capital LLP's holdings, making the stock its 5th largest holding. Blue Whale Capital LLP's holdings in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ing were worth $77,859,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Price Performance

TSM opened at $227.5540 on Friday. The company has a quick ratio of 2.15, a current ratio of 2.37 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.20.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. has a 12 month low of $134.25 and a 12 month high of $248.28. The company has a fifty day simple moving average of $232.12 and a 200 day simple moving average of $198.66. The stock has a market cap of $1.18 trillion, a P/E ratio of 25.95, a P/E/G ratio of 1.09 and a beta of 1.19.

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ing (NYSE:TSM -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, July 17th. The semiconductor company reported $2.47 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$2.13 by $0.34.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ing had a net margin of 42.91% and a return on equity of 33.37%. The business had revenue of $30.07 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$28.50 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$1.48 EPS. The firm's quarterly revenue was up 44.4% on a year-over-year basis.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ing has set its Q3 2025 guidance at EPS. On average, research analysts expect that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Ltd. will post 9.2 EPS for the current year.

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Profile

(Free Report)

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company Limited, together with its subsidiaries, manufactures, packages, tests, and sells integrated circuits and other semiconductor devices in Taiwan, China,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, Japan, the United States, and internationally. It provides a range of wafer fabrication processes, including processes to manufacture complementary metal- oxide-semiconductor (CMOS) logic, mixed-signal, radio frequency, embedded memory, bipolar CMOS mixed-signal, and others.
